      My dog (who passed away) keeps appearing in my dreams

      Well, almost a year ago my dog passed away. He was always extremely special to me, and it was as if he had a personality of his own. I'm a believe in spirits and the such, so I'm wondering if my dog is trying to comfort me or tell me something. The day he passed away some extremely unexplainable things happened in my house; my dad even mentioned something and he doesn't believe in anything supernatural, at all. (I can explain further, but it doesn't seem necessary...)

      After he had passed, he appeared in my dreams for a while, a couple of weeks maybe. But then he moved on.

      A few months ago, we got a new puppy, and when we did, I had dreams of both of them together, both alive in my dreams. Then, both stopped appearing in any of my dreams all together.

      Now, recently, these past couple of nights, I've had dreams where my old dog has come back, without my new puppy. I always think he is sick and dying, but after a while, my nerves (in the dream) calm as I see that he is extremely healthy. In the last dream, I saw him walking toward me and thought that he had forgotten me or was sick and couldn't run to me. But as he got closer he began to run and recognize me.

      Just very odd, and I'm not sure at all what these dreams could mean.

      I kinda just wanted to post all of this down, maybe someone can make sense of it, or maybe it's just my subconscious reminding me of him...
